Edrollbrick Neutral Newbie April 9, 2006 Share April 9, 2006 Not that easy to install. Some car windows have a number of curvature that the flat film cannot just stick on, you will need to heat shrink to shape otherwise there will be crease marks. Voxy28 3rd Gear April 11, 2006 Share April 11, 2006 Hey Qwert, thanks for organising the GB in vagsg. BTW, I just done mine at Lextint last week. Workmanship is good. No bubbles at the window and back. THe front one has some but disappear after 1 day. I would advice the $388 package (before rebate)as the front screen is Ray Barrier and the rear is their own house brand. Basically Ray Barrier/Ray shield is made by Sumitomo Cement.
